Minutes
Board of Selectmen
Friday, June 10, 2005
Present: Selectman Cahalane, Selectman Cook, Selectman Taylor, Town Manager, Joyce Mason, School Committee Members Janice Mills, Mary Rose Grady, Peter Thomas and Mollie Reis
Guests: F. Thomas Fudala and Rebecca Romkey
The meeting was called to order at 9:03 a.m. by both Selectman and School Committee
APPOINTMENTS & HEARINGS
The Board of Selectmen and School Committee held a joint meeting for the purpose of filling the unexpired term of School committee Member Theresa Cook.
Chairman Mills forwarded the School Committee’s recommendation of Rebecca Romkey to fill the one year term.
Motion was made by Selectman Cook to appoint Rebecca Romkey to the School Committee for a term of one year. Selectman Cahalane seconded the motion. Roll call vote was as follows:
Selectman Taylor – Yes
Selectman Cook – Yes
Selectman Cahalane – Yes
Motion was made by School Committee Member Mary Rose Grady to appoint Rebecca Romkey to the School Committee for a term of one year. School Committee Member Peter Thomas seconded the motion. Roll call vote was as follows:
School Committee Chairman Mills – Yes
School Committee Member Grady – Yes
School Committee Member Reis – Yes
School Committee Member Thomas – Yes
Peter Thomas moved to adjourn the meeting of the School Committee. Mary Rose Grady seconded the motion. All were in favor. Meeting of the School Committee adjourned at 9:08 a.m.
NEW BUSINESS
1) The Board of Selectmen reviewed the letter of resignation from Assistant Town Planner Eric Smith who has accepted the position of Town Planner in Ashburnham effective June 30, 2005.
Selectman Cook moved to accept with regret the resignation of Eric smith as Assistant Town Planner. Selectman Taylor seconded the motion. All present were in favor.
2) Joyce Mason advised the Board of the DCPC hearing that will be held on Wednesday, June 15, 2005 at 7:45 p.m. by the Planning Board. The Board was also advised that Beverly Kane, Chairman of the Planning Board will be attending the June 20th meeting of the Board to discuss the DCPC application and seeking the Selectmen’s comments.
3) Selectman Cahalane moved to have Certificates of Appreciation prepared for Eric Smith and Alan Samry.
Being no further business the meeting was adjourned at 9:20 a.m.
